About the role
This position is with Seneca Group, a Cumming Group affiliate, who delivers top-tier real estate advisory and development management services on projects ranging from 10,000 to over 1 million square feet across various sectors.
Responsibilities
- Manage the day-to-day execution of one or more real estate development projects, or multiple projects/programs, from concept through completion, under the direction of an Associate Principal and/or Principal.
- Support the definition of technical and financial project scope and manage execution of approved development strategies, budgets, schedules, and delivery plans.
- Prepare, maintain, and manage detailed project schedules and development budgets, including forecasting and cash flow tracking.
- Oversee entitlement, permitting, and agency coordination processes.
- Manage design teams, including architects, engineers, and specialty consultants.
- Review and evaluate cost estimates, value engineering options, and contractor proposals.
- Support the negotiation and administration of consultant and construction contracts, in coordination with the Associate Principal and/or Principal.
- Provide construction management oversight, including cost, schedule, quality, and risk control.
- Facilitate and lead day-to-day project meetings with clients, internal teams, and external stakeholders, escalating key decisions, risks, and issues to senior leadership as appropriate.
- Serve as the primary day-to-day point of contact for the client, supporting the Associate Principal and/or Principal in overall client leadership, strategic communication, and decision-making.
- Proactively identify and resolve project-level risks, conflicts, and issues.
- Promote opportunities for repeat business through effective project delivery, communication, relationship management, and collaboration with senior leadership.
- Achieve client objectives by aligning project execution with development goals.
- Maintain regular attendance during normal business hours, with on-site presence at the office and project sites as required.
